Hotels are one of the key applications in the commercial kitchen fire suppression system market. Given the large-scale operation of hotel kitchens, where high-volume cooking takes place daily, fire safety becomes a critical concern. Hotels often house multiple kitchen areas serving various dining options, from large buffets to fine-dining establishments, all of which use large kitchen appliances prone to fire hazards. The presence of flammable cooking oils, grease, and gas-powered appliances increases the risk of kitchen fires. Fire suppression systems are essential in hotels to ensure the safety of guests, employees, and property. These systems must be efficient, quick-acting, and reliable, offering protection for both staff and customers in the event of a fire emergency.
Hotels require fire suppression systems that can be integrated into their existing kitchen infrastructure without disrupting day-to-day operations. Due to the diverse scale and complexity of hotel kitchens, fire suppression systems are often customized to address the specific needs of each kitchen. The fire suppression solutions in hotels are designed to address challenges such as rapid ignition of cooking oils and grease buildup in commercial kitchen equipment. The demand for advanced fire suppression technologies such as wet chemical fire suppression systems is high in this sector. These systems offer enhanced protection by quickly suppressing fires caused by grease, oils, and other high-risk materials typically used in hotel kitchens.
Restaurants, ranging from small local eateries to large chain establishments, represent another significant segment of the North America commercial kitchen fire suppression system market. Given the variety of cooking methods used in restaurant kitchens, including grilling, frying, and baking, the risk of fire is heightened, particularly due to the large volume of cooking oils, grease, and open flames. Fire suppression systems in restaurants are designed to mitigate the risks associated with these cooking activities by rapidly detecting and suppressing fires before they escalate. The implementation of advanced fire suppression technology such as automatic wet chemical systems ensures that the fire is contained quickly, minimizing the risk to both employees and customers.
The restaurant industry continues to adopt more robust fire suppression solutions as fire-related accidents have the potential to cause significant financial loss, damage to property, and harm to individuals. Restaurants of all sizes are increasingly seeking systems that are easy to use, maintain, and integrate with their kitchen operations. In addition, the demand for cost-effective yet efficient fire suppression systems in restaurants has prompted the development of solutions tailored to smaller kitchen spaces, ensuring that fire safety is not compromised despite budget constraints.

Fast food outlets are another crucial segment in the North America commercial kitchen fire suppression system market. These establishments rely heavily on high-temperature cooking equipment, such as deep fryers, grills, and ovens, which pose significant fire risks due to the large quantities of cooking oils and fats involved. Given the fast-paced nature of fast food restaurants and the high turnover of customers, it is vital to have an effective and automatic fire suppression system in place to minimize the risk of fires. Fast food chains often prefer automated fire suppression systems that can quickly detect and suppress fires without requiring manual intervention, ensuring the safety of both staff and customers.
Due to the rapid growth of the fast food industry in North America, the demand for fire suppression systems in these outlets is growing steadily. Fast food outlets are increasingly investing in advanced wet chemical fire suppression systems that can address the specific fire risks associated with deep-fat frying and other high-risk cooking processes. These systems offer fast activation times and ensure the kitchen remains safe even during high-volume cooking hours. The rising focus on safety regulations and reducing insurance premiums further drives the demand for these systems within the fast food sector.

What is a commercial kitchen fire suppression system?
A commercial kitchen fire suppression system is designed to automatically detect and suppress fires in cooking areas, especially in high-risk zones such as grease-laden kitchens.
Why do restaurants need fire suppression systems?
Restaurants need fire suppression systems to prevent the rapid spread of fires caused by cooking oils and equipment, ensuring safety for staff and customers.
What types of fire suppression systems are used in commercial kitchens?
The most common types of fire suppression systems include wet chemical, dry chemical, and clean agent systems, each designed for specific types of kitchen fires.
How do fire suppression systems in kitchens work?
Fire suppression systems work by detecting heat or smoke and activating a suppression agent to extinguish the fire quickly, often automatically and without manual intervention.
Are fire suppression systems required by law?
Yes, commercial kitchens are often required by law to have fire suppression systems in place to comply with local fire safety regulations and minimize fire hazards.
How much does a commercial kitchen fire suppression system cost?
The cost of a fire suppression system depends on factors like the size of the kitchen, the complexity of the system, and the type of system chosen, ranging from a few thousand to tens of thousands of dollars.
Can fire suppression systems be installed in existing kitchens?
Yes, fire suppression systems can be retrofitted into existing kitchens, though the installation process may vary based on the kitchen's layout and existing equipment.
How often should fire suppression systems be serviced?
Fire suppression systems should be serviced at least once a year, though more frequent checks may be required depending on the system's use and local regulations.
What is the difference between wet chemical and dry chemical fire suppression systems?
Wet chemical systems are designed for kitchen fires caused by cooking oils, while dry chemical systems are typically used for a broader range of fire types.
Can fire suppression systems be used in food trucks?
Yes, portable fire suppression systems are commonly used in food trucks to protect against fire hazards associated with cooking equipment in confined spaces.
